To activate the alarm, use the "ALARM" switch on the back of the station (button B9 figure 2).
If the switch is set to "ON", the icon appears next to the current date display (screen A1 figure 1) and the
alarm is activated. If the switch is set to "OFF", the icon will not appear and the alarm will be disabled.
The alarm sounds for 2 minutes unless you turn it off by pressing any button. If the alarm is turned off, it
will only automatically repeat after 24 hours.
If you press the "SNOOZE/LIGHT" button (button B2, Figure 2) while the alarm is sounding, it will not be
disabled. It will go off 5 minutes after you press this button.
The alarm will sound louder and louder during the 2 minutes and change its volume 4 times.
Outdoor sensor
To power up the outdoor sensor, insert 2 AA batteries, observing the correct polarity (Figure 3). When you
insert the batteries, a brief red light will appear indicating that the sensor is powered on. The sensor will
automatically transmit the information to the weather station.

Maximum and minimum
By pressing the "MEM" button (button B1 in Fig. 2), the instrument will display the maximum temperature
and humidity detected by your station since it was last switched on, both those detected by the station
and those detected by the probe via channel 1.
Pressing the "MEM" button again will cause the station to display the minimum values.
The display is symbolized by the appearance of the "MAX" or "MIN" logo on screens A5 and A6.
To reset the stored maximum and minimum values, press and hold the MEM button for about 2 seconds.
